Role Purpose & Summary
Ensure Belron maintains and extends technical leadership in Vehicle Glass Repair & Replacement (VGRR) by defining, validating, and industrialising new tools, materials, and supporting processes that make technician work safer, faster, and right first time. Operates the innovation pipeline from discovery to scale up, with specific leadership accountability for defining and delivering new projects as required by business strategic direction, safety & legislative requirements, competitor and market activity and operational or job quality needs.
Accountabilities & Responsibilities
- Discover: Map technician pain points, monitor competitor tools, identify gaps.
- Define: Own product requirements, specs, business cases, evaluation protocols, lead definition of Innovation pipeline for all areas of responsibility.
- Develop: Lead trials, testing, validation, supplier engagement, ensuring all projects move efficiently through the pipeline.
- Deliver: Pilot outcomes, define readiness criteria, work with BU’s & Supply Chain to define rollout needs, support Group Training to create implementation packs, oversee successful delivery of all identified projects.
- Safety & Quality: Liaise with group Safety colleagues & prioritise incident reducing innovations.
- Governance & Portfolio: Maintain roadmap and report progress to line management.
Success Metrics: Safety improvements, increased tech engagement, reduced rework, Key Account recognition, on time milestone delivery, adoption of new tools, and validated, scalable deployment.
Key Relationships & Communication: Business Units, Technical Excellence, Training, Safety, SH&W, Sales/KA, Procurement, Supply Chain, Legal/IP, external design and supplier partners.
